Welcome to The Shipley School.

It is a privilege to lead a community defined by academic excellence, strong relationships, and a deep commitment to the growth of every student.

At Shipley, learning is rigorous and purposeful. Our academic program challenges students to think critically, engage deeply, and develop the skills they need to succeed in college and beyond. Just as important, we believe in balance. Exceptional opportunities in the arts and athletics, paired with a strong focus on social-emotional learning and well-being, ensure that students are supported as whole people—not just as scholars.

Leadership at Shipley is rooted in stewardship. Alongside our Board of Trustees, I am committed to honoring the School’s proud history while guiding it forward with intention. We hold fast to the values that have shaped Shipley for more than a century—integrity, courage, and respect—while embracing innovation that strengthens our mission and serves our students.

Our purpose is clear: To educate students who think independently, act courageously, and lead with compassion. This is what it means to educate for life, and it is the work we are proud to do every day.

Thank you for your interest in Shipley. I invite you to explore our School and discover what makes it so special.
 

Guided by Stewardship

Shipley's Board of Trustees brings together alumni, parents, and community leaders who share responsibility for the School's future. Working alongside the Head of School, they shape long-term strategy, steward Shipley's resources, and protect the mission that has guided this community for more than a century. Their service ensures that the values at the heart of a Shipley education endure—for the students of today and those yet to come.

Chair: Colin Kelton, P ’20, P ’23

Chair

Trustee since 2020

Colin is Chief Marketing Officer of The Vanguard Group.  As Vanguard’s first global CMO, Colin is responsible for marketing strategies, channels, marketing creative services, and marketing technology in support of Vanguard’s brand, investment products and services and client facing divisions. Prior to moving into this role, he led Vanguard’s Australia business located in Melbourne. Colin has served on the boards of the Upper Main Line YMCA and more recently People’s Light and Theatre Company. Colin graduated from Penn State with a degree in Economics, received an MBA from Drexel University, and attended Harvard’s Advanced Management Program.
